Nature processes information in real-time (chemical gradients, light, touch). EH systems must shift from data collection (stockpiling measurements) to data responsiveness (flow). The algorithmic forest management case succeeded not because of a perfect predictive model, but because the AI continuously integrated sensor data (soil moisture, insect pheromone levels, understory light) and proposed interventions at fractal time scales (hourly for micro-sites, seasonally for stands).

In mature ecosystems, waste from one organism is food for another. Carbon, nitrogen, water, and minerals cycle continuously. Industrial systems remain largely linear (take-make-dispose). Natural systems (e.g., circulatory networks, river deltas, mycelial mats) use fractal geometries to maximize surface area, nutrient flow, and resilience within constrained volume. This is topological optimization—achieving more with less. Engineered systems, conversely, often rely on linear, rigid geometries (pipes, grids, straight lines), which are brittle and inefficient.
